Zelenskyy announced new Ukrainian sanctions against pro-Russian individuals

ua.korrespondent.net (Ukrainian)

President Zelenskyy announced new sanctions from the National Security and Defense Council targeting individuals connected to Russia. These sanctions aim to isolate those undermining Ukrainian independence. The sanctions will target individuals with political influence, Russian passports, and those working against Ukraine's independence, including its spiritual aspects. Zelenskyy stated that those supporting or justifying aggression will face consequences. This announcement follows Ukraine's synchronization of its sanctions with multiple EU packages. The government continues to implement measures against those perceived as threats to Ukrainian sovereignty.
